1. an establishment located in the Pacific Northwest that not only serves moderately priced alcoholic beverages and food of poor quality, but is also a safe haven for judgmental hipster crowds and ne’er-do-wells. Generally dimly lit, supports local "art", and often promotes infighting by playing Top 40 jukebox tracks.
2. Satellite Lounge.
Fine Citizen #1: "I just moved to this neighborhood. Do you know anywhere I can grab an enjoyable pint or two?"

Fine Citizen #2: "Steer clear of Satellite Lounge, that place is a Toasted Dweane Palace."
by G.Sweet January 26, 2009
5 Words related to Toasted Dweane Palace

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.